Biography

Tian Goh is an Education-Focused Lecturer in the Department of Electrical and Computer Systems Engineering at Monash University, Australia. His recent research focuses on designing competency-based assessments that align with Engineers Australia attributes and developing clinical decision support systems for community health workers. Goh's work addresses health informatics and pain management through contextual modeling. His doctoral thesis introduced a high-frequency contextual data collection approach that identifies multidisciplinary factors affecting low back pain. Goh employs an interdisciplinary framework that merges data science and clinical expertise and has collaborated extensively with industry partners on usability studies for self-management applications. His research interests encompass authentic assessment in engineering education, teamwork and student satisfaction, automation in digital health, and the impact of generative AI on engineering education. He actively participates in teaching various engineering courses, including Engineering Smart Systems, Systems Programming, and Electrical Circuits.
